We have had to do some troubleshooting since we’ve transitioned to exclusively using GrayJay for communications, registration, and evaluation. Overall, the roll-out has been positive, but we are noticing a few common issues. Here are some tips for our registrants, if you, one of your family members or fellow a Whaler are experiencing difficulty with GrayJay:
Unsubscribed – a very common reason for registrants to cease to receive emails and notifications is because they’ve ‘unsubscribed’ to GrayJay communications. If you have done this, or suspect that may be the reason, please email communications@whalers.org and state that you give your consent to have your access reactivated.
Junk Mail – intermittently, GrayJay communications have been unwantedly filtered into registrants’ Junk Mail folders. Please add no-reply@grayjaysolutions.com (sender will be Dartmouth Whalers Minor Hockey Association) to your Contacts and Safe Sender lists to ensure that future messages are delivered to your Inbox.
Other ways to obtain schedules and updates:
Whalers Website – all Conditioning and Tryout groups are added to the Evaluations section of the whalers.org website, which also populates into the GrayJay Teams app, if you’ve downloaded it.
GrayJay Teams app – if you haven’t already done so, please download the app at your earliest convenience. This will be the app that all Whalers teams will be using for the season. Ensure that you have Notifications enabled so you will receive roster and scheduling updates as they are added to the app.
Social Media – There will be an increased effort to include scheduling updates through the Whalers Facebook (Dartmouth Whalers Minor Hockey Association) and Instagram (dartmouth_whalers_hockey) feeds while our registrants get used to using the GrayJay platform.
